Team UK Targets at WSL2011
• Participate in 35 or more, Skills Competitions
• 10 Medals; 5 of which MUST be Gold.
• Top 5 place or better in the country rankings, by medal count.

Squad UK
• Currently developing competitors for 38 Skills.
• ~ 85 competitors in Squad UK
• Squad UK Brochure highlights, Competitors Employers, Training Provider & Regional / nations etc.www.ukskills.org.uk/the-people/squad-uk/squad-uk
• Team Selection 13 -18 June 2011 happening in and around Warwick
